A kind of adjustable camera lens switching circle bottom surface polishing mechanism of upper-lower position
Technical field:
The present invention relates to flat panel display equipment technical field, more specifically to a kind of adjustable phase of upper-lower position Machine camera lens switching circle bottom surface polishing mechanism.
Background technology:
For the camera lens switching circle of existing digital camera in processing, precision is high, needs to carry out its radially extending edges Polishing, and existing polishing is usually artificial polishing, effect is unsatisfactory, and efficiency is also low.
Invention content:
The purpose of the present invention is overcome the deficiencies of the prior art and provide a kind of adjustable camera lens of upper-lower position to turn Adapter ring bottom surface polishing mechanism, the top surface of the radially extending edges of switching circle to be processed can be carried out automatic polishing, polishing effect by it Fruit is good, and its polishing disk can also carry out up and down adjustment with up and down adjustment, mounting base, when wherein lift adjustment motor or on It during any one breakage of portion's regulation motor, still can continue to process, ensure the normal need of production, polishing is uniform, efficiency It is high.

Specific embodiment:
Embodiment is shown in the circle bottom surface polishing mechanism as shown in Figure 1, a kind of adjustable camera lens of upper-lower position are transferred, Including rack 10, the middle part of the top plate of the rack 10 has lifting straight slot 15, and 11 sleeve of mounting base is in straight slot 15 is lifted, machine The middle part bottom surface of the top plate of frame 10 is fixed with lower supporting plate 151, and the middle part bottom surface of lower supporting plate 151 is fixed with lift adjustment motor 152, the output shaft of lift adjustment motor 152, which passes through lower supporting plate 151 and passes through shaft coupling, is connected with vertical stud 153, vertically In the bolt apertures that the middle part bottom surface that stud 153 is screwed onto mounting base 11 has, there is installation groove in the middle part of the top surface of mounting base 11 12, the middle part bottom surface of installation groove 12 is fixed with link block 13, and the top surface of link block 13 forms spiro union portion 131, to be processed turn Adapter ring 100 is screwed onto on spiro union portion 131, and the apical lateral wall of switching circle 100 to be processed has radially extending edges 101, radially prolongs The bottom surface for stretching side 101 is pressed against on the top surface of mounting base 11;
The top surface of the top plate of the rack 10 is fixed with main backstop 14, the collateral support that the both sides of main backstop 14 are fixed with Plate is fixed on the top surface of the top plate of rack 10, and the top surface of the top plate of main backstop 14 is fixed there are two top regulation motor 141, The output shaft of top regulation motor 141, which passes through the top plate of main backstop 14 and passes through shaft coupling, is connected with fine tuning screw rod 142, fine tuning Screw rod 142 is screwed onto in fine tuning swivel nut 143, and the bottom end of fine tuning swivel nut 143 is fixed on the top surface both sides of main roof 17, main roof 17 Middle top surface be fixed with electric rotating machine 171, the output shaft of electric rotating machine 171 passes through main roof 17 and is fixed with rotor plate 172, The end top surface of rotor plate 172 is fixed with polishing motor 173, and the output shaft of polishing motor 173 passes through the bottom surface of rotor plate 172 simultaneously Disk 174 is fixed with, the bottom surface of disk 174 is fixed with polishing disk 175, and the edge of polishing disk 175 encloses 100 against switching to be processed Radially extending edges 101 top surface.
Further, it is fixed with elastic protection layer 1 on the madial wall of the installation groove 12.
Further, the middle part bottom surface of the main roof 17 is fixed with protection guide sleeve 18, protects the bottom of guide sleeve 18 Hold madial wall that there is inner radial extension edge 181, the top surface of rotor plate 172 is fixed with stop collar 19, and 19 sleeve of stop collar is anti- It protects in guide sleeve 18, the apical lateral wall of stop collar 19 has upper extension edge 191, and upper extension edge 191 is pressed against inner radial and prolongs On the top surface for stretching side 181.
Further, the side wall of the inner radial extension edge 181 and top surface are respectively and fixedly provided with self-lubricating layer, self-lubricating layer It is pressed against on the bottom surface of extension edge 191.
Further, self-lubricating plate 2 is fixed on the madial wall of the lifting straight slot 15, self-lubricating plate 2 is pressed against peace On the side wall for filling seat 11.
Further, the both sides top surface of the main roof 17 is fixed with upper limit extension board 179, and the two of main backstop 14 Middle part limiting plate 144 is fixed on the inside middle portion wall for the side support plate that side is fixed with, the top surface of middle part limiting plate 144 is fixed with It is upper close to switch 145, the upper induction end close to switch 145 is against upper limit extension board 179.
Further, the lower sensor block 111 that the side wall of the mounting base 11 is fixed with is in the top of the top plate of rack 10 At face, lower limit plate 146, lower part limit are fixed on the lower inside wall of side support plate that the both sides of main backstop 14 are fixed with The bottom surface of position plate 146 is fixed with lower close to switch 147, and the lower induction end close to switch 147 is against lower sensor block 111.
Further, the bottom surface of the mounting base 11, which is fixed with, is vertically directed bar 112, is vertically directed under the stretching of bar 112 Support plate 151.
The present embodiment when in use, is screwed onto by the way that switching to be processed is enclosed 100 on spiro union portion 131, radially extending edges 101 Bottom surface be pressed against on the top surface of mounting base 11, then, polishing motor 173 run, and pass through lift adjustment motor 152 and run, So that the edge of polishing disk 175 is in contact with the top surface of the radially extending edges 101 of switching circle 100 to be processed, polishing is realized, together Sample can also be run by top regulation motor 141, polishing disk 175 is declined, realize polishing disk 175 edge with it is to be processed The top surface of the radially extending edges 101 of switching circle 100 is in contact, and realizes polishing, then, passes through, and electric rotating machine 171 is run, and realizes Polishing disk 175 is rotated and is polished along the top surface of radially extending edges 101 that switching to be processed encloses 100, and polishing effect is good, efficiency It is high.The present embodiment when in use, still can be with when top regulation motor 141 and lift adjustment motor 152, any one is damaged Ensure the operation of equipment normal process, ensure production efficiency, effect is good.
